Résumé
Another heartwarming medical romance from best-selling author Gill Sanderson! Perfect for fans of Mia Faye, Laura Scott, Helen Scott Taylor, Grey's Anatomy and ER. Readers love Gill's gripping medical romances!'What a truly gifted writer! Highly recommended!!' 5* reader review'Yet another lovely story I enjoyed' 5* reader review'Remarkable writer!!' 5* author review It's Scrub nurse Jane Cabot's twenty-ninth birthday and she would like to be married before she is thirty.
Her life is full - theatre nurse, Samaritan's Counsellor, choir member, hockey player - but so far she has not found the right man. Could the new anaesthetist David Kershaw be the one? He's a good worker, thoughtful of staff and patients, obviously interested in her - and drop-dead gorgeous. But she has been warned about him. He only likes casual relationships. As she gets to know him she realises that he has problems - as she does herself.
Could they solve their problems together?Don't miss Gill Sanderson's enthralling medical romances, including the A Lakeland Practice and the Good, Bad and Ugly series.
